Civic Spaces
Public use facilities usually require a firm adherence to government mandated energy and sustainability guidelines since they are maintained with public funds. Therefore, lighting systems in these spaces requires a minimum of different lamp types to ease maintenance issues during relamping as well as the use of long life sources to reduce the number of these changes. Energy efficient equipment is necessary to primarily reduce power consumption of the lighting as well as the heat it produces, which impacts the amount of energy required for cooling. In conjunction with these criteria, a grand sense of scale and finish is usually desired, making the design challenge multidimensional in providing for the functional and aesthetic requirements of these spaces.
